The performance report for Blue Care Bundaberg Pioneer Aged Care Facility highlights non-compliance with Standard 4, specifically Requirement 4(3)(f), due to dissatisfaction among consumers regarding the meals provided. While improvements have been initiated by the provider, including communication processes and staff training, some actions remain in progress and supplier issues persist.
4Non-compliant
The service was found non-compliant with Standard 4 due to dissatisfaction among consumers regarding the meals provided.
- Not met 4(3)(f) — Consumers and representatives expressed dissatisfaction with meals, including not receiving meals as per dietary requirements or preferences, lack of variety, and unavailability of staff assistance during meal times. The provider acknowledged the issues and implemented improvement actions such as establishing communication processes for meal options, training staff on consumer choice and menu availability, making dietary assessments available to all kitchen and dining area staff, scheduling refresher training on dietary care assessments, having a clinical staff member present in dining areas at mealtimes, providing apologies to dissatisfied consumers, completing referrals to speech pathologists and updating care plans where required, and responding to complaints. However, some actions remain in progress and supplier issues have not been fully resolved.
Risks: Consumers are not receiving meals that meet their dietary requirements or preferences, which can impact their health and wellbeing.
Recommendations: Continue implementing improvement actions such as new communication processes and staff training to ensure they are embedded within the service and demonstrate effectiveness and sustainability. Address supplier issues leading to unavailability of meals.

During the COVID-19 pandemic, the Aged Care Quality and Safety Commission has temporarily modified our Regulatory Program, including the suspension of site audits to determine whether to accredit, not to re-accredit or vary the periods of accreditation for a service. In order to give effect to continuity of accreditation the Department of Health has, under Section 42.5 of the Aged Care Act 1997, made a decision to grant ‘exceptional circumstances’ to this service until 05 December 2021. The service remains subject to compliance monitoring by the Aged Care Quality and Safety Commission.

On 19 January 2018 a delegate of the CEO of the Australian Aged Care Quality Agency made a decision that The Uniting Church in Australia Property Trust (Q.) failed to meet one of more expected outcomes in the Accreditation Standards in relation to Blue Care Bundaberg Pioneer Aged Care Facility and that this failure has placed, or may place, the safety, health or wellbeing of a care recipient of the service at serious risk. The Department of Health has been notified of the risk. The Quality Agency will continue to monitor the performance of the service including through unannounced visits.
